  • The History of Turnbull Restoration

    Turnbull Restoration was founded in 1984 by Doug Turnbull, a passionate gunsmith with a deep appreciation for vintage firearms. What began as a small workshop in upstate New York quickly grew into a renowned institution for firearm restoration and customization. Over the years, the company has earned a reputation for its meticulous attention to detail and commitment to preserving the authenticity of each firearm.

    From its humble beginnings, Turnbull Restoration has expanded its services to cater to a global clientele. The company’s success can be attributed to its founder’s vision of combining traditional gunsmithing techniques with modern technology. This unique approach has allowed Turnbull Restoration to restore firearms from various eras, including classic shotguns, rifles, and handguns.

    The Restoration Process

    The restoration process at Turnbull Restoration is a meticulous and time-intensive endeavor. Each firearm is treated as a unique piece of history, and the team takes great care to ensure that every detail is preserved. Here’s an overview of the steps involved:

    1. Evaluation: The firearm is thoroughly inspected to assess its condition and determine the scope of work required.
    2. Disassembly: The firearm is carefully disassembled to access all components that require restoration.
    3. Cleaning: All parts are cleaned to remove rust, dirt, and old finishes.
    4. Repair: Damaged or worn parts are repaired or replaced as needed.
    5. Refinishing: The firearm is refinished using traditional methods such as bluing, case hardening, and wood refinishing.
    6. Reassembly: The firearm is reassembled and tested to ensure proper functionality.

    Case Hardening

    Case hardening is a traditional technique used to create a durable and attractive finish on metal parts. This process involves heating the metal to high temperatures and then quenching it to achieve a hardened surface. Turnbull Restoration is known for its expertise in case hardening, which results in vibrant and long-lasting finishes.

  • Wood Refinishing

    Wooden stocks are an integral part of many vintage firearms. Turnbull Restoration uses traditional methods such as hand-rubbed oil finishes to restore the natural beauty of wood. This process ensures that the stock retains its original character while achieving a smooth and polished appearance.
